East Side House Settlement (ESH) is a community resource in the South Bronx. We believe education is the key that enables all people to create an economic and civic opportunities for themselves their families and the communities.

East Side Houses Early Childhood programs provide Early Head Start and Head Start services in a safe supportive educational environment for children ages 18 months to 5 years of age. Serving 231 children daily from five locations the comprehensive program is designed to develop the cognitive social emotional and physical skills of children in a safe supportive environment. Children and families receive a broad range of educational nutritional social and preventive health services.Our staff foster partnerships with families so that they can support school learning and achievement as well as advocate for their children and themselves. We expect that all staff will work collaboratively and with the community to promote school readiness while creating a safe healthy and protective environment.

Duties include but are not limited to the following key activities:

  • Supervise the overall function of the classroom as it relates to toddlers.
  • Consider the individual differences and needs of the childrens culture language and special abilities.
  • Enhance childrens understanding of themselves as individuals and in relation to others by planning with the colead teacher a flexible program which provides for individual small group and large group activities.
  • Direct a daily education program for the class by providing an atmosphere in which toddlers will develop a love for learning that develops the childs social/emotional physical cognitive and adaptive skills as developmentally appropriate.
  • Observing recording and assessing childrens developmental growth throughout the school year
  • Encourage children to solve problems initiate activities experiment question and gain mastery through learning.
  • Supervising personnel assigned (i.e. teaching interns volunteers etc. to assist with daily group activities.
  • Hold regular meetings with class team to discuss plans and evaluate progress of children.
  • Preparing educational materials required to implement the daily activity plan.
  • Maintaining an orderly physical environment conducive to optimal growth and development of children
  • Attending and contributing to staff and parent meetings
  • Sharing information appropriately with other center staff members
  • Reference researchbased toddler curriculum for different methods and new activities for daily activities
  • Schedule parent teacher conferences for the purpose of receiving parent input into program activities and to familiarize parents with the curriculum so they can carry out activities in their homes and reinforce the childs learning.
  • Attend scheduled staff meetings InService Trainings Educational Meetings and other meetings requested by the Educational Director as it relates to education and professional development.
  • Developing positive relationships with parents
  • Following policies and procedures by which information concerning the children and the program can be shared with parents.
  • Attending and participating in group parent meetings as required
  • Respecting the confidential nature of all information about parents and children
  • Coordinate the involvement of parents in educational activities of the program by encouraging parent participation in the classroom.
  • Support community residents parents and program participants active involvement in agency community building efforts as well as complete tasks necessary to move these efforts forward including serving on community building committees as assigned by supervisor.
  • Use resources in the community to enhance the program.
  • Ensures the safety and wellbeing of children/participants by being diligent in engagement attentive to their needs cognizance of surroundings and capable of administering immediate assistance as needed.
  • Responsible for curriculum/lesson planning with classroom teams
